Output 31e5e5c630b0fc6b22777229f67b1b111b100e5a3e7bffc2842591178c4728dd:0

value
15435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fc180868255a15ea2df33839dd38fb54a057da7 OP_EQUAL
address
34avgFPE9sH3wCWxADr9xQFdt1dQXQkQvh
transaction
31e5e5c630b0fc6b22777229f67b1b111b100e5a3e7bffc2842591178c4728dd
confirmations
427619
spent
true